About
The John Burnett Orchestra was formed January 28, 1999 in Chicago by Broadcaster/jazz radio host John Burnett of 90.9FM WDCB Public Radio, Chicago's only full time Jazz Station (www.wdcb.org).
Over the years, the band has become well known for it's sheer accuracy of recreating the sounds of the swing era, the bands of the past such as Basie, Miller Herman, Dorsey,and others.
It is praised for its tightness and use of musical dynamics and praised even more so for its ability to swing mightily. Some Critics have said that we can sound more like Basie than Basie as we duplicate the sounds of arrangers like Neil Hefti, Freddie Green,Nestico, Frank Foster and others. We are seen as a delight for listeners and dancers alike. Our recordings on Delmark are a treasure but those who follow us around are always knocked out by hearing the band live.
The band has played almost every jazz club in Chicago, The Hyde Park Jazz Festival, major corporate functions and weddings and theatres like the Rialto Square Theatre in Joliet, Illinois. It's beauty and elecrifying sounds are as a result of the fact that most musicians are Julliard standard, highly proficient and are brilliant soloists.
Each section of the band (four trumpets, four trombones, five saxes, piano, bass and drums) consist of musicians who are all rhythm concious in every way and their ability as a team to play our brilliant arrangements makes the band come alive with stedfast accuracy in recreating the name bands of yesteryear in a tight manner, but with streamined solo techniques and dynamic accuracy.
Ou regular vocalist Ms. Frieda Lee is a great attraction to those who love Ella, Sarah, Carmen MacCrae and other big band vocalists. Her reputation accross the United States is high. She has sung and toured in the past with Basie vocalist Joe Williams, also Kevin Mahogany and others.
Many of the sidemen in the band have also been with other name bands. In some cases certain players have left the band to join the Glenn Miller Band but have then returned to the JBO.
